Best Practices for Using Biometric Login Securely

Keep Your Device Updated

Regularly install operating system updates and security patches. These updates frequently include enhancements to biometric sensors, ensuring they remain accurate and resistant to spoofing attempts.

Use Strong Backup Authentication

While biometric login is convenient, it’s wise to maintain a strong, unique password as a fallback. This ensures you can still access your Reddybook account if the biometric sensor fails or the device is replaced.

Enable Two‑Factor Authentication (2FA)

For an extra layer of protection, activate 2FA in the security settings. Even if a biometric scan is compromised, the additional verification step—such as a one‑time code sent to your phone—prevents unauthorized access.
